4DescriptionCVE.org
A data source definition containing an over-length file path setting may cause the MongoDB BI Connector ODBC Driver setup dialog to write outside the bounds of an allocated buffer. The issue stems from an incorrect buffer capacity calculation in the dialog's file and folder selection handling, and is reached only when a user opens the setup dialog for such a data source and initiates a file or folder selection. Depending on build configuration, the result may range from abnormal process termination to, under certain conditions, execution of unintended code in the context of the user running the dialog.

| Exploitation | Three specific conditions must be satisfied simultaneously: (1) A DSN configuration containing an over-length file path setting must be accessible to the target system - the attacker must be able to plant or deliver a crafted .dsn file or registry-based data source entry, requiring some write path to the target's DSN store or the ability to deliver a file the user will import; (2) the target user must open the ODBC setup dialog specifically for the malicious DSN; and (3) the user must actively initiate a file or folder selection within that dialog, as the vulnerable code path is only reached during that interaction. … Additional conditions and limiting factors are described in the full assessment. |
| Risk Assessment | The CVSS 4.0 score of 8.4 reflects a local attack vector (AV:L), no required attacker privileges (PR:N), and mandatory active user interaction (UI:A), with high confidentiality, integrity, and availability impact to the vulnerable system and no scope change to subsequent systems. … Full risk analysis with EPSS, KEV, and SSVC signal comparison available after sign-in. |

| Remediation | Upgrade to MongoDB BI Connector ODBC Driver v1.4.9 or later, which introduces logic to clamp DSN path field sizes, directly eliminating the buffer overflow condition. … Detailed patch versions, workarounds, and compensating controls in full report. |
